Product Overview General parameters of T series

Specification T-1500TL T-2200TL T-3000TL

Dimension (L*W*H) 375*480*136 mm 375*480*136 mm 375*480*136 mm

Weight 14.5 Kg 15.0 Kg 15.0Kg

Max. Input current 10.0 A 13.0 A 15.0 A

Max. Output power 1650 W 2420 W 3300 W

European efficiency 97.3% 97.4% 97.5%

Quantity of MPP tracker 1 1 1

Product Overview General parameters of S series

Specification S-3600TL S-4400TL S-5000TL

Dimension (L*W*H) 480*400*180 mm 480*400*180 mm 480*400*180 mm

Weight 20.1 Kg 20.1 Kg 20.1Kg

Max. Input current 13.5 A 13.5 A 13.5 A

Max. Output power 3600 W 4400 W 5000 W

European efficiency 97.1% 97.2% 97.3%

Quantity of MPP tracker 2 2 2

There are 5 compartments in Thinkpower's inverter: LCD compartment, communication compartment, PC Board

compartment, control compartment and inductance compartment. Each is independent from the others, which make the

service easy. Moreover, these modularization will simplify and stabilize the installation, so that the initial investment can

be reduced.

Technological characteristic 2. Innovative cooling system

All Thinkpower string inverters are integral die casted, with overall high quality aluminum material of

housing, which are provided with excellent function of heat dispersion. The inner temperature of

inverter can be effectively reduced more than 10℃ attributed to such housing shell of aluminum alloy

System Monitoring Remote service via WiFi

Thinkpower has a secure central sever in Germany, through which, with the Wi-Fi function, each set

of PV system can be remotely monitored, diagnosed and maintained by any time and any places, to

fulfill the purpose that there is an experienced expert of maintenance around every system.
